diff options
author | Peter Volkov <pva@gentoo.org> | 2008-08-14 18:25:17 +0000 |
---|---|---|
committer | Peter Volkov <pva@gentoo.org> | 2008-08-14 18:25:17 +0000 |
commit | 3ea844e74f0aaa50625fd0349e78116813e91721 (patch) | |
tree | 60eb4cdc1ceba959bd276666a67695aeaf81eb62 | |
parent | Version bumped. Added use-flag description to metadata. (diff) | |
download | historical-3ea844e74f0aaa50625fd0349e78116813e91721.tar.gz historical-3ea844e74f0aaa50625fd0349e78116813e91721.tar.bz2 historical-3ea844e74f0aaa50625fd0349e78116813e91721.zip |
Bump to the recent SVN snapshot, should fix bug #234749, thank Chris Gianelloni for report.
Package-Manager: portage-2.2_rc8/cvs/Linux 2.6.22-ovz005 i686
-rw-r--r-- | net-analyzer/cacti-spine/ChangeLog | 9 | ||||
-rw-r--r-- | net-analyzer/cacti-spine/Manifest | 5 | ||||
-rw-r--r-- | net-analyzer/cacti-spine/cacti-spine-0.8.7a_p4650.ebuild | 64 |
3 files changed, 75 insertions, 3 deletions
diff --git a/net-analyzer/cacti-spine/ChangeLog b/net-analyzer/cacti-spine/ChangeLog index 75864bee1af6..fa6fb9bc9b1b 100644 --- a/net-analyzer/cacti-spine/ChangeLog +++ b/net-analyzer/cacti-spine/ChangeLog @@ -1,6 +1,13 @@ # ChangeLog for net-analyzer/cacti-spine # Copyright 1999-2008 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/net-analyzer/cacti-spine/ChangeLog,v 1.8 2008/05/19 16:52:49 pva Exp $ +# $Header: /var/cvsroot/gentoo-x86/net-analyzer/cacti-spine/ChangeLog,v 1.9 2008/08/14 18:25:17 pva Exp $ + +*cacti-spine-0.8.7a_p4650 (14 Aug 2008) + + 14 Aug 2008; Peter Volkov <pva@gentoo.org> + +cacti-spine-0.8.7a_p4650.ebuild: + Bump to the recent SVN snapshot, should fix bug #234749, thank Chris + Gianelloni for report. 19 May 2008; Peter Volkov <pva@gentoo.org> cacti-spine-0.8.7a.ebuild: Fixed typo in postinstall message, bug #222801, thank Chris Lee for diff --git a/net-analyzer/cacti-spine/Manifest b/net-analyzer/cacti-spine/Manifest index 9d0a85afa004..0332bf38164d 100644 --- a/net-analyzer/cacti-spine/Manifest +++ b/net-analyzer/cacti-spine/Manifest @@ -1,4 +1,5 @@ -DIST cacti-spine-0.8.7a.tar.gz 364746 RMD160 77e0487817e34b286e1fcc2574939b6da92e52d7 SHA1 b4ad837bf2ef777fe739712209b681491d308ead SHA256 8b6b082333fb91872be0da4c1498926fe1da7c9802662433f4ea7304eb4ae6f9 +DIST cacti-spine-0.8.7a.tar.gz 258630 RMD160 e4c6d71cc6582225c9016f728380362a4d2448dc SHA1 0a4dbff0bb5848ea8f9ec0776f6ca2f953fff69f SHA256 efdabefbb89ecb4d3b9c01ece19594cc4878a12d49dc8785ff5f5dfc6ebe6533 EBUILD cacti-spine-0.8.7a.ebuild 1681 RMD160 dfa7c421c4344b51991d0f8f15e229a1366ec016 SHA1 d9f6dc03803f9eda4ec450d86e97316bc2586b30 SHA256 75bb0746aaec334c504920934d8e6e7b38f78dc6e1e70dcd77f652d99df0e37c -MISC ChangeLog 1298 RMD160 bbd1c804801d9a9deaa54e5f24de5f9dc2f0d994 SHA1 6b9c63a3e6bd18f65d469f1de0d6cc59c5e1c905 SHA256 9e0a7e3b796e057a2f0c8c1e9891862cb4325d58c53a0f56b7f8a6db3b6169da +EBUILD cacti-spine-0.8.7a_p4650.ebuild 1928 RMD160 bb7aa0cfc6be0b178c76077fec1df2d1a28e68ec SHA1 284bd5345b1015b6ad17ff763d8b92582fc7f7ee SHA256 72be801a01e96cc107d0cdcf37979c17e3cd5375a7cb2ba3c04a7320f910b16f +MISC ChangeLog 1517 RMD160 72692db6e01788a6444ecf5e0104831ab5ad3a2b SHA1 597892b1f26ebf09bb5e013c93e097ef7c81e69c SHA256 b7f7e9d33ce1237e9cb462513ad7aa76ef46c4d786a4e7950f5e384ebb1b6234 MISC metadata.xml 795 RMD160 6496692432dfda95180e8d7506af90ebd79b2172 SHA1 2e929eeb09763b10b746c6b0384acd4197051c85 SHA256 a1ee2fa5779e21ff428e18a563360a7d81e383345d867cfa27046614fc18e466 diff --git a/net-analyzer/cacti-spine/cacti-spine-0.8.7a_p4650.ebuild b/net-analyzer/cacti-spine/cacti-spine-0.8.7a_p4650.ebuild new file mode 100644 index 000000000000..d66651aed02e --- /dev/null +++ b/net-analyzer/cacti-spine/cacti-spine-0.8.7a_p4650.ebuild @@ -0,0 +1,64 @@ +# Copyright 1999-2008 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: /var/cvsroot/gentoo-x86/net-analyzer/cacti-spine/cacti-spine-0.8.7a_p4650.ebuild,v 1.1 2008/08/14 18:25:17 pva Exp $ + +WANT_AUTOCONF="latest" +inherit autotools subversion + +DESCRIPTION="Spine is a fast poller for Cacti (formerly known as Cactid)" +HOMEPAGE="http://cacti.net/spine_info.php" +if [[ "${PV}" =~ (_p)([0-9]+) ]] ; then + inherit subversion + SRC_URI="" + MTSLPT_REV=${BASH_REMATCH[2]} + ESVN_REPO_URI="svn://svn.cacti.net/var/svnroot/cacti/spine/branches/0.8.7/@${MTSLPT_REV}" +else + MY_PV=${PV/_p/-} + SRC_URI="http://www.cacti.net/downloads/spine/${PN}-${MY_PV}.tar.gz" +fi + +LICENSE="LGPL-2.1" +SLOT="0" +KEYWORDS="~amd64 ~ppc ~ppc64 ~sparc ~x86" +IUSE="" + +DEPEND="net-analyzer/net-snmp + virtual/mysql" +RDEPEND="${DEPEND} + >net-analyzer/cacti-0.8.7" + +src_unpack() { + if [[ "${SRC_URI}" == "" ]] ; then + subversion_src_unpack + else + unpack ${A} + fi + cd "${S}" + sed -i -e 's/^bin_PROGRAMS/sbin_PROGRAMS/' Makefile.am + rm configure # configure is not executable, autoconf recreates it... + eautoreconf +} + +src_install() { + exeinto usr/sbin ; doexe "${S}"/spine + insinto etc/ ; insopts -m0640 -o root ; newins "${S}"/spine.conf.dist spine.conf + dodoc ChangeLog INSTALL README +} + +pkg_postinst() { + ewarn "NOTE: If you upgraded from cactid, do not forgive to setup spine" + ewarn "instead of cactid through web interface." + ewarn + elog "Please see cacti's site for installation instructions." + elog "Theres no need to change the crontab for this, just" + elog "read the instructions on how to implement it" + elog + elog "http://cacti.net/spine_install.php" + echo + ewarn "/etc/spine.conf should be readable by webserver, thus after you" + ewarn "decide on webserver/webserver group do not forget to change it's" + ewarn "group with the following command:" + ewarn + ewarn " # chown root:wwwgroup /etc/spine.conf" + echo +} |